FeedAlpha's answer:
We built Feedalpha because we needed a platform for our Digital Agency users to help them manage their own social media accounts. After a ton of research we came up with a list of features small businesses owners really needed to get on top of Social. From this came Feedalpha and now with the steamroller that is AI we have just launched version 2 that comes with a really cool AI assistant, AI image generation and an AI that can generate captions in seconds for your next post. Couple this with our new AI Brand Manager and the platform is really powerful.
